Not sure if it's been updated, but last time I used this tool it had a limit to the number of lines it would capture/log after which it just stopped. No wrapping, nothing. Depending on the frequency of incoming calls you might have to watch and save as you go along. I had a few days where I had to watch for 12 hours so it was a bit of a pain. 

Anyways, just in case you didn't know.
